A604604-10MG
A604604-25MG
A604604-50MG
A604604-5MG
77254-270EA
6
USD
InStock
77254-270
77254-272
77254-274
77254-276
77254-278
4-((1,4-Dioxo-1,4-dihydronaphthalen-2-yl)amino)benzenesulfonamide 97%
4-((1,4-Dioxo-1,4-dihydronaphthalen-2-yl)amino)benzenesulfonamide
Precaución: for Research Use Only